WESTPORT DAMAGE

QUEST FOR STATE AID. p.A WESTPORT, May 3. A meeting was held to-night of people affected bv Saturday’s stoim. It was decided to request the immediate presence of Hon. P. . C. Webb a d a Treasury official in Westport The meeting heard the conditions of the proposed Government loans In Jthese, it was stated, sympathetic treatment would be forthcoming in regard to repayment. An opinion freely expressed was that money, collected for 1929 earthquake repairs and not. spent should be now released, or that wax damage funds be made available. It was pointed out that the Act definitely covers only war or earthquake damage.
